MACON, Ga. – The No. 9 University of North Georgia men's tennis team dropped a non-conference road match to No. 25 Hawaii Pacific Friday morning. The Nighthawks fall to 10-5 with the loss but maintain a 2-1 mark in Peach Belt Conference play.
UNG fell behind early in the match, losing the doubles points after a 6-1 loss in the #2 doubles and a 6-0 loss in the #3 doubles contest.
In single play, the Nighthawks were unable to steal a win before the Sharks clinched the victory.
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) men's singles No. 43 Joaquin Benoit won the first set against No. 56 Robin Sanz 6-2 and dropped the second set 5-7 before the match was called as Hawaii Pacific won elsewhere.
The Sharks took two set wins in the #2, #4 and #5 singles matches to pick up the victory.
The Nighthawks now get ready for another non-conference match on Sunday, Apr. 14. UNG will make the short trip to Atlanta, Ga. to face Emory University. First serve is scheduled for 10 a.m.
